Transaction 0150afde160e357146ab24fbae94241b757f70a4ee6ff6104637c49f1ae43614
1 Input
2 Outputs
- 0150afde160e357146ab24fbae94241b757f70a4ee6ff6104637c49f1ae43614:0
- 0150afde160e357146ab24fbae94241b757f70a4ee6ff6104637c49f1ae43614:1
value 157198
address 36H9Qnt8H15EfsmsXFeXhxpdPvyA77YsqW
value 5405552
address 1BpCYFcFeRzj9AGPffFsVdcyMgVYSYEUSU